When a full renovation beats piecemeal updates
A whole-home renovation makes sense when the bones of the house are good but the layout, the systems, or the finishes no longer fit how you live. Plenty of older Riverside-area homes pair real character and solid structure with closed-off floor plans, dated kitchens and baths, thin insulation, and wiring and plumbing that have aged past their prime. A renovation lets you keep the character and fix the rest, and it is the right moment to address how the house holds up in summer.
A renovation often delivers better value than moving or rebuilding when the location and the structure are worth keeping. The pricey shell, the foundation and much of the framing, is already standing. Renovating reworks what is inside for far less than starting over, while preserving what made the home worth buying.
The key is an honest assessment of what the home actually needs. We look at the structure, the systems, the envelope, and the layout, and we tell you plainly what is worth keeping and what should be reworked, rather than selling a generic gut-everything package.
Reworking layout, systems, and efficiency together
A whole-home renovation can touch almost everything. Walls come down to open up the plan, kitchens and baths are redesigned around how the household actually uses them, and the wiring, plumbing, and mechanical systems are updated to current code while the walls are open, which is exactly the right time to do it. With the walls open, it is also the right time to add the insulation and air-sealing an older inland house usually lacks.
Because the systems, the layout, and the envelope are reworked at the same time, the result is coherent rather than patched. New electrical and plumbing get routed for the new layout, insulation and cooling efficiency get addressed while access is easy, and the finishes tie the whole home together rather than mixing eras room to room.
